8.4 - BAR V AND HOTEL V MODELS
These models are equipped with automatic, continuous delivery
brewing units with solenoid valve and programmable coffee dosing,
microprocessor-aided sealed digital brewing control, control board
with 4 different coffee-dose selection positions, a stop button for each
brewing unit and a timer-aided hot-water delivery system.

BAR D Model
This model is equipped with automatic, continuous delivery brewing
units with solenoid valve and programmable coffee dosing, micro-
processor-aided sealed digital brewing control, control board with 4
different coffee-dose selection positions, a stop button for each
brewing unit, programmable coffee counting computer on each unit
and for each cup, a timer-aided hot water delivery system, program-
mable water consumption and digital clock.
COFFEE DOSE PROGRAMMING DIRECTIONS FOR THE
“BAR V” - “HOTEL V” - “BAR D” MODELS
17. UNIT CONTROL:
Key function:
A. 1 normal cup of coffee
B. 2 normal cups of coffee
C. 1 “large” cup of coffee
D. 2 “large” cups of coffee
E. Brewing unit stop/continuous delivery
The “*” (E) button is designed for continuous delivery and delivery
stop.
The machine therefore has a double function:
A. By pressing the “*” (E) button, the equipment is run as a semi-
automatic machine.
B. By pressing the 4 selection buttons, the machine is operated
through electronic dosing.
By holding the “*” (E) button pressed for over 10 seconds, the machi-
ne will enter the programming phase, as signalled by the low fre-
quency flashing of the LED belonging to the unit on which program-
ming is being carried out.
Release the programming button (the LED will continue to flash) and
press the button relating to the unit on which you wish to programme
coffee dosing; at this stage delivery will start; once the desired dose
has been reached, press any button of the unit concerned to interrupt
delivery; the dose will be stored in the memory and the machine will
exit the programming phase (the LED will stop flashing and switch
off).
1. This operation should be repeated on the remaining selection
buttons for the various groups.
2. The same operation needs to be repeated if you wish to increase
or decrease the set dose.
3. By programming the first unit to the left, the programming opera-
tion will be also accomplished on the various groups.
NOTE: The programming phase is signalled by the flashing LED
of the unit on which programming is being carried out.
HOT WATER DOSE PROGRAMMING DIRECTIONS FOR
THE “BAR V” MODEL AND “BAR D” MODEL
By holding the “*” (E) button pressed for over 10 seconds, the machi-
ne will enter the programming phase; release the programming
button (the LED will continue to flash) and press the hot-water delive-
ry switch (15); hot water delivery from the telescopic nozzle (13) will
start; once the desired dose has been reached, press the hot water
delivery switch to stop water supply. The LED will switch off, the dose
will be stored in the memory and the machine will exit the program-
ming stage.
COFFEE DELIVERY
To obtain coffee delivery, press the selected button on the brewing
unit (17); the green LED in the '*' (E) button will switch on, after
which coffee delivery will start and will be automatically interrupted
once the previously set amount has been reached. Delivery stop will
be signalled by the related LED switching off.
Delivery or selection deletion may be interrupted by pressing any key
on the brewing unit (17).
